Etwinning project


The project promotes the use of computer supported collaborative learning for mathematics and the creation of didactic material regarding C.L.I.L. (Content Language Integrated Learning). The collaborative school activities that cover maths concepts and that can be used as a classroom demonstration, homework, students groupwork, assesment, will be shared between teachers and students from different European countries. The ideas, the experiences and the didactic materials, produced during the class or computer laboratory activities  will be published on this website.
